| X3_ARQUIVO | X3_ORDEM | X3_CAMPO | X3_TIPO | X3_TAMANHO | X3_DECIMAL | X3_TITULO | X3_DESCRIC | X3_PICTURE | X3_VALID | X3_RELACAO | X3_F3 | X3_NIVEL | X3_TRIGGER | X3_BROWSE | X3_VISUAL | X3_CONTEXT | X3_OBRIGAT | X3_CBOX | X3_PICTVAR | X3_WHEN | X3_INIBRW | X3_GRPSXG | X3_FOLDER |
| VG6 | 01 | VG6_FILIAL | C | 2 | 0 | Filial | Filial do Sistema | | | | | 1 | | N | A | R | | | | | | 033 | |
| VG6 | 02 | VG6_NUMOSV | C | 8 | 0 | Numero da OS | Numero Ordem de Servico | @!S8 | | | | 1 | | S | V | R | | | | | | | |
| VG6 | 03 | VG6_CODMAR | C | 3 | 0 | Marca | Codigo da Marca | @!S3 | Vazio() .or. FG_Seek("VE1","M->VG6_CODMAR",1,.f.,"VG6_DESMAR","VE1_DESMAR") | | VE1 | 1 | | S | A | R | | | | | | | |
| VG6 | 04 | VG6_DESMAR | C | 30 | 0 | Descricao | Descricao da Marca | @!S30 | | IF(!INCLUI,POSICIONE("VE1",1,XFILIAL("VE1")+VG6->VG6_CODMAR,"VE1_DESMAR"),"") | | 1 | | N | A | V | | | | | Posicione("VE1",1,xFilial("VE1")+VG6->VG6_CODMAR,"VE1_DESMAR") | | |
| VG6 | 05 | VG6_ANORRC | C | 4 | 0 | Ano da RR | Ano da RR | @!S4 | FG_Seek("VG4","M->VG6_ANORRC",1,.f.) | STR(YEAR(DDATABASE),4) | | 1 | | S | A | R | | | | | | | |
| VG6 | 06 | VG6_NUMRRC | C | 7 | 0 | Numero da RR | Numero da RR | @!S7 | FG_Strzero("M->VG6_NUMRRC",7,.F.).and. IIF(FUNNAME()=="OFIGM060()",M->VG6_NUMRRC==VG4->VG4_NUMERO,NaoVazio()) | | VG4 | 1 | | S | A | R | | | | | | | |
| VG6 | 07 | VG6_ITEEXT | C | 1 | 0 | Item Espec. | Item Extra | @!S1 | Pertence("01") | "0" | | 1 | | S | A | R | | 0=Nao;1=Sim | | | | | |
| VG6 | 08 | VG6_TPCUST | C | 1 | 0 | Tp Custo | Tp Custo | @K! | PERTENCE("1239") | | | 1 | | N | A | R | | 1=MO Terceiro;2=Mat Terceiro;3=Oleo/Lubrificante;9=MO nao Catalogada | | | | | |
| VG6 | 09 | VG6_GRUITE | C | 4 | 0 | Grupo Item | Grupo do Item | @! | IF(M->VG6_ITEEXT="0", Vazio() .or. FG_Seek("SBM","M->VG6_GRUITE",1,.f.,"VG6_DESGRU","BM_DESC"),.T.) | | E04 | 1 | | S | A | R | | | | | | 162 | |
| VG6 | 10 | VG6_DESGRU | C | 30 | 0 | Descricao | Descricao do Grupo | @!S30 | | IF(!INCLUI,POSICIONE("SBM",1,XFILIAL("SBM")+VG6->VG6_GRUITE,"BM_DESC"),"") | | 1 | | S | V | V | | | | | Posicione("SBM",1,xFilial("SBM")+VG6->VG6_GRUITE,"BM_DESC") | | |
| VG6 | 11 | VG6_CODITE | C | 27 | 0 | Codigo Item | Codigo do Item | @!S27 | IF(M->VG6_ITEEXT="0", Vazio() .or. FG_Seek("SB1","M->VG6_GRUITE+M->VG6_CODITE",7,.f.,"VG6_DESITE","B1_DESC"),.T.) | | B05 | 1 | | S | A | R | | | | | | | |
| VG6 | 12 | VG6_DESITE | C | 50 | 0 | Descricao | Descricao do Item | @! | | IF(!INCLUI,POSICIONE("SB1",7,XFILIAL("SB1")+VG6->VG6_GRUITE+VG6->VG6_CODITE,"B1_DESC"),"") | | 1 | | S | V | V | | | | | Posicione("SB1",7,xFilial("SB1")+VG6->VG6_GRUITE+VG6->VG6_CODITE,"B1_DESC") | 171 | |
| VG6 | 13 | VG6_PECINT | C | 15 | 0 | Cod.Int. Pc. | Codigo Interno da Peca | @! | | | | 1 | | N | V | R | | | | | | 030 | |
| VG6 | 14 | VG6_QTDITE | N | 6 | 0 | Quantidade | Quantidade do Item | @E 999,999 | M->VG6_QTDITE>0 | | | 1 | | S | A | R | | | | | | | |
| VG6 | 15 | VG6_VALITE | N | 12 | 2 | Valor Item | Valor do Item | @E 999,999,999.99 | M->VG6_VALITE>0 | | | 1 | | S | A | R | | | | | | | |
| VG6 | 16 | VG6_NOSNUP | C | 8 | 0 | Nos.Nro.Peca | Nosso Numero Peca | @!S8 | | | | 1 | | N | V | R | | | | | | | |
| VG6 | 17 | VG6_SEREXT | C | 1 | 0 | Sv. Especial | Servico Especial | @!S1 | Pertence("01") | "0" | | 1 | | S | A | R | | 0=Nao;1=Sim | | | | | |
| VG6 | 18 | VG6_CODSER | C | 15 | 0 | Cod Servico | Codigo do Servico | @!S15 | if(M->VG6_SEREXT="0",FG_SeeK("VO6","M->VG6_SERINT",1,.f.,"VG6_DESSER","VO6_DESSER"),.T.) | | OX6 | 1 | | S | A | R | | | | | | | |
| VG6 | 19 | VG6_DESSER | C | 40 | 0 | Desc Servico | Descricao do Servico | @!S30 | | IF(!INCLUI,POSICIONE("VO6",2,XFILIAL("VO6")+VG6->VG6_CODMAR+VG6->VG6_CODSER,"VO6_DESSER"),"") | | 1 | | N | A | R | | | | | Posicione("VO6",2,xFilial("VO6")+VO1->VO1_CODMAR+VG6->VG6_CODSER,"VO6_DESSER") | | |
| VG6 | 20 | VG6_SERINT | C | 6 | 0 | Cod.Int.Ser. | Codigo Interno do Servico | @!S6 | | | | 1 | | N | V | R | | | | | | | |
| VG6 | 21 | VG6_TPOGAR | N | 5 | 0 | Tpo.Garantia | Tempo Garantia | @E 99,999 | M->VG6_TPOGAR>0 | | | 1 | | S | A | R | | | | | | | |
| VG6 | 22 | VG6_VALSER | N | 12 | 2 | Valor Servic | Valor do Servico | @E 999,999,999.99 | M->VG6_VALSER>0 | | | 1 | | S | A | R | | | | | | | |
| VG6 | 23 | VG6_NOSNUS | C | 8 | 0 | Nos.Nro.Serv | Nosso Numero Servico | @!S8 | | | | 1 | | N | V | R | | | | | | | |
| VG6 | 24 | VG6_RRCOLD | C | 7 | 0 | Nro.RR Velha | Numero da RR Velha | @!S7 | FG_Strzero("M->VG6_RRCOLD",7) | | | 1 | | N | V | | | | | | | | |
| VG6 | 25 | VG6_ANOANT | C | 4 | 0 | Ano RR Ant. | Ano da RR Anterior | @!S4 | | | | 1 | | N | V | | | | | | | | |
| VG6 | 26 | VG6_RRCANT | C | 7 | 0 | Nro.RR Anter | Numero da RR Anterior | @!S7 | FG_Strzero("M->VG6_RRCANT",7) | | | 1 | | N | V | | | | | | | | |
| VG6 | 27 | VG6_RRCNEW | C | 7 | 0 | Nro.RR Nova | Numero da RR Nova | @!S7 | FG_Strzero("M->VG6_RRCNEW",7) | | | 1 | | N | V | | | | | | | | |
| VG6 | 28 | VG6_TRANSM | C | 1 | 0 | Transmitido | Transmitido | @!S1 | | | | 1 | | N | V | | | | | | | | |
| VG6 | 29 | VG6_EXCLUI | C | 1 | 0 | Excluido | Excluido/Cliente | @!S1 | | | | 1 | | N | V | | | | | | | | |
| VG6 | 30 | VG6_USUEXC | C | 6 | 0 | Usuario | Usuario da Exclusao | @! | | | | 1 | | S | V | | | | | | | | |
| VG6 | 31 | VG6_DATEXC | D | 8 | 0 | Dt Exclusao | Data da Exclusao | | | | | 1 | | S | V | | | | | | | | |
| VG6 | 32 | VG6_HOREXC | N | 4 | 0 | Hora | Hora da Exclusao | @E 9,999 | | | | 1 | | S | V | | | | | | | | |
| VG6 | 33 | VG6_TIPTEM | C | 4 | 0 | Tipo Tempo | Tipo de Tempo | @! | ExistCpo("VOI") | | VOI | 1 | | N | | | | | | | | | |
| VG6 | 34 | VG6_NFIENT | C | 9 | 0 | N.F.Entrada | Nota Fiscal de Entrada | @! | | | | 1 | | N | A | R | | | | | | | |
| VG6 | 35 | VG6_SERENT | C | 3 | 0 | Ser. Entrada | Serie da N.F. Entrada | !!! | | | | 1 | | N | A | R | | | | | | 094 | |
| VG6 | 36 | VG6_RENNF2 | C | 9 | 0 | NF Remessa | NF Remessa | @! | | | | 1 | | N | A | R | | | | | | 018 | |
| VG6 | 37 | VG6_ITEMNF | C | 2 | 0 | Item NF | Item NF | @! | | | | 1 | | | | | | | | | | | |
| VG6 | 38 | VG6_ORDENS | C | 2 | 0 | Ordens | Ordens | @! | | IF(!EMPTY(VG6->VG6_ORDENS),VG6->VG6_ORDENS,SOMA1( IF(TYPE("M->VG6_ORDENS")=="U","00",M->VG6_ORDENS) )) | | 1 | | N | A | R | | | | | | | |
| VG6 | 39 | VG6_RENNF1 | C | 9 | 0 | NF Remessa | NF Remessa | @! | | | | 1 | | N | A | R | | | | | | 018 | |
| VG6 | 40 | VG6_SERNFI | C | 3 | 0 | Serie NF Rem | Serie NF Rem | !!! | | | | 1 | | N | A | R | | | | | | 094 | |
| VG6 | 41 | VG6_LIBVOO | C | 8 | 0 | Num. Lib. TT | Numero da Liberacao do TT | | | | | 1 | | S | V | R | | | | | | | |
| VG6 | 42 | VG6_QTDAPR | N | 6 | 0 | Qtde Aprv. | Quantidade Aprovada | @E 999999 | | | | 1 | | N | V | R | | | | | | | |
| VG6 | 43 | VG6_LIQUID | C | 1 | 0 | Liquidada | Registro Liquidada | @A | | | | 1 | | N | V | R | | | | | | | |
| VG6 | 44 | VG6_ENVPEC | C | 1 | 0 | Envia Peca | Envia Peca p/analise | @A | | | | 1 | | N | V | R | | S=Sim;N=Nao;I=Inspecao | | | | | |
| VG6 | 45 | VG6_SDOCE | C | 3 | 0 | Sér.NF Entra | Série da NF Entrada | !!! | | | | 1 | | N | V | R | | | | | | 095 | |
| VG6 | 46 | VG6_SDOCS | C | 3 | 0 | Série NF Rem | Série NF Rem | !!! | | | | 1 | | N | V | R | | | | | | 095 | |